Output ddde851de433dffe65d614fbbcf04056d89c7d21928c1f292a01be657bcf90db:2

value
68367060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6571815062f2ea8820d5377c9f427bb4bd423e12 OP_EQUALVERIFY OP_CHECKSIG
address
1AFPDrHbmwNf4mSDhG7oPLCnbMQt9pSkUh
transaction
ddde851de433dffe65d614fbbcf04056d89c7d21928c1f292a01be657bcf90db
confirmations
289209
spent
true